Air Aroma Park Hyatt New York - The one in the photograph. This is the official signature scent of the Park Hyatt New York hotel, created exclusively by Air Aroma. Bergamot, patchouli flower, and spicy woods - warm, woody, and quietly luxurious. IFRA-certified, vegan-friendly, no parabens. It's the kind of gift that comes with a story: the feeling of a five-star hotel room, distilled into matte black glass. 215g.
VAHY Luna Candle - Made in Melbourne from 100% natural, soy-based wax with a lead-free wick. The scent opens with bergamot and elemi, moves through ylang ylang, and settles into patchouli and oudh. A sophisticated evening fragrance for someone who leans warm and spicy. Around 40 hours of burn time.
Molton Brown Mesmerising Oudh Accord & Gold - A British heritage classic in the brand's signature ebony Mayfair glass jar. Cinnamon, nutmeg, and bergamot up top; elemi, myrrh, and black tea at the heart; oudh, vetiver, and honey at the base. Rich and complex, never overpowering. 30–40 hours, vegan formula.
Lumira Persian Rose - The softer pick. Sparkling bergamot and mandarin open into Persian rose and geranium, rounding out with dark amber, soft musk, and patchouli. Made in Australia from coconut and soy wax, free from parabens and palm oil. The recyclable black glass jar works beautifully as a vessel long after the candle is gone.
How to wrap a small gift
The wrapping is part of the gift. Skip the plastic bag.
Start with kraft paper as your base - it's clean, intentional, and photographs beautifully. Wrap the items snugly, tie with natural twine, then tuck in a few sprigs of dried lavender or a small fern leaf under the knot for texture. Finish with a wax seal stamp in the centre. A small detail that makes the whole thing feel complete.
The result is something genuinely nice to receive before it's even opened.
What you'll need: Kraft paper · Natural twine · Dried botanicals (lavender, fern, or eucalyptus) · Wax seal and stamp · A small linen or cotton card
